Fresco by Giotto di Bondone in Padua. One of 40 frescoes painted by Giotto in the Scrovegni Chapel, belonging to the cycle of scenes from the life of Jesus. “The depiction of the betrayal scene is on the left side of the triumphal arch in the Arena Chapel. In interpreting this Gospel event, Giotto does not depart from his favorite way of communicating everything that happens, aiming for the highest clarity and credibility. Behind the traitor, a silhouette of a devil is shown, literally pushing him to commit the impious act. At the same time, this pictorial motif is visually perceived as a kind of shadow cast by the figure of Judas. Only elections, only the party, and the life he's lived until now.” https://www.rp.pl/Analizy/304069897-Dabrowska-Polityka-jak-zwykle--juz-nie-istnieje.html -- REPORT BY PAWEŁ RESZKA - HOSPITALS ON THE BRINK OF PARALYSIS - in the latest Polityka: “An employee of the Emergency Department at Bródno Hospital (one of the largest in Warsaw) tells 'Polityka' how such a process unfolds: – Procedures were treated quite loosely. The alarm started when a doctor from gastroenterology tested positive. Shortly thereafter, an ambulance brought us a positive patient. It also turned out that one of the ward assistants, who had been working with a fever, was ill. It was already a bit late for procedures, as everyone was infecting each other. I look at today's results: a neurosurgeon, an ICU doctor, two patients. Yesterday, my colleague from the ED. Soon, we'll all be infected. At Bródno, after gastroenterology, the epidemic hit subsequent departments: internal medicine, surgery, ED. The virus was detected in several dozen people – 15% of the staff tested positive, 400 out of 1300 employees were on sick leave. This is just one of many hospitals on the verge of paralysis.” https://www.polityka.pl/tygodnikpolityka/spoleczenstwo/1951732,1,brak-sprzetu-wyplat-i-domino-zakazen-szpitale-na-skraju-paralizu.read -- PARTICIPATING IN FALSE ELECTIONS THREATENS DEATH - MAREK BEYLIN IN GW: “The opposition is rightly demanding the introduction of a state of natural disaster, which would remove the threat of 'dead elections.'
